I am not sure what an immaculate 04 GXL Manual with 213,000km on the clock with its original V6 engine engine fully rebuilt at 167,000kms is worth to advertise for sale in this market.
We live in Perth
It has satin black Prado wheels with Bridgstone AT Duellers 265/70/17 / white lettering and certainly looks the part and is quick
There is no body panel damage/dents/dings/chips/no rust / etc and interior is good
It is my wifes car and we have owned it for 6yrs of bitumen only driving and no towing as my own daily driver is a company supplied Hi-lux dual cab 2.7ltr turbo diesel which comes fully kitted out for country driving as part of my job, so i have always had company supplied 4WD's
Back at 167,000kms the engine ran real sweet like new but a leaking radiator without my wife aware in the middle of summer resulted in overheated/warped heads.
We had a respected workshop (he builds race engines as well ) fully rebuild the engine and the heads had to be ditched for another set fully re-furbed and back on the road with a $9,000 bill
The block was fully tested and cylinders bored out for replacement repair size pistons/rings and the engine is now a 4.1litres
Other engine related work that was carried out - fuel pump replaced / tanks dropped and flushed - new reserve tank hose / new Natrad radiator and all hoses / new harmonic balancer / New Aircon pump / New Injectors / New O2 sensors / New MAF sensor and the list goes on saw another $4,700 spent taking all engine related work to a total of $13,700
I bought the Prado off a client who are farmers down south at Popannining (north of Narrogin) and it was his wifes car and always serviced from new by Narrogin Toyota hence why i bought it for my wife as the only off-bitumen work it ever did was good gravel roads to their farm gate off the Great Southern highway and no bush bashing or beach work
It still has the factory bull bar with winch option and large Lightforce spotties & modern touchscreen head unit with satnav/bluetooth etc etc
Anyway asking for opinions on ball park price taking into consideration the mighty quad cam V6 engine has only done 46,000kms and is tight and smooth as silk
Sadly my wife has been diagnosed with MS and her left leg is weaker and constant pain like sciatic nerve pain and she can no longer drive a manual despite her love of manual shifting as she has always driven manual cars by choice since she was 18
I have bought her another 120 Prado GXL 2007 auto with 230,000kms which i paid $22,000 private sale as she loves the 120 Prado's so much especially the seats and driving position which i can understand as the Prado is more comfortable seating than my late model Hi-Lux dual cab. The 2007 replacement is not in as good condition as our 04 but hard to find any that have not done high mileage and worse for wear
